Why Go to Goa for Water Games in September?
September is a great time to experience Goa’s water sports. Here’s why:
- Less Crowd: The tourist season picks up in October, so September is a relatively quiet but lively time to have fun with water games without the wait.
- Lower Rates: Water sports providers provide competitive rates, so it is a cost-effective month for adventure seekers.
- Good Weather: As the monsoon retreats, the sea becomes better and the water calm enough for thrilling sports.-water park games
- Greens Galore: The monsoon turns Goa into a sight to behold, enhancing the whole travel experience.

1. Jet Skiing – Speed Through the Waves
If you are more of a speed and splashing-through-ocean-waves person, then you should definitely jet ski. Goa’s coastal waters have the best weather for experiencing this adrenaline-surging ride.
Trained instructors teach the inexperienced, so rest assured, everyone can enjoy.
- Best Places: Baga Beach, Candolim Beach, Calangute Beach
- Price: INR 800 – INR 1500 per ride
2. Parasailing – Fly Over the Arabian Sea
Experience the thrill of soaring over the sea while being towed by a speedboat. Parasailing offers breathtaking views of Goa’s coastline, making it one of the most popular water activities.-underwater game
- Best Spots: SinQ Beach, Mobor Beach, Dona Paula
- Cost: INR 1000 – INR 2500 per ride
3. Scuba Diving – Explore the Underwater World
September marks the start of the diving season in Goa with wonderful sea life, coral reefs, and treasures lost in time.
- Ideal Sites: Grande Island, Pigeon Island
- Cost: INR 3000 – INR 5000 for every dive (includes training as well as equipment)
4. Banana Boat Ride – Ideal for Groups
An exhilarating experience consisting of a banana-shaped vessel towed along by a power boat at speeds close to or equal to their capacity. Good one for group adventures looking forward to a rollicking good ride.
- Best Places: Baga Beach, Palolem Beach
- Price: INR 500 – INR 1500 per ride
5. White Water Rafting – Tame the Rapids
The monsoon-fed rivers of Goa offer thrilling white-water rafting experiences. If you love an adrenaline rush, this adventure sport is meant for you.
- Best Places: Mhadei River, Mandovi River
- Price: INR 1500 – INR 3000 per head
6. Flyboarding – Defy Gravity Over Water
Flyboarding is a futuristic water sport where you’re propelled into the air by a high-powered water jet. It requires balance and technique but is incredibly rewarding once mastered.
- Best Spots: Morjim Beach, Chapora River
- Cost: INR 2500 – INR 5000 per session
7. Kayaking – Paddle Through Serene Backwaters
For those who like a serene water activity, kayaking through Goa’s picturesque backwaters and mangroves is an excellent choice.
- Best Spots: Chapora River, Sal Backwaters
- Cost: INR 500 – INR 1500 per hour
8. Wakeboarding – A Wonderful Water Experience
Similar to surfing, wakeboarding is a ride on a board when one is being towed by a speedboat. It’s an activity full of thrills with skills and fun.
- Best Places: Candolim Beach, Mobor Beach
- Cost: INR 1500 – INR 4000 per session
9. Snorkeling – Witness Marine Life Up Close
Snorkeling is a simple and fun way to see life beneath the surface of the sea without the complication of scuba diving.
- Best Places: Grand Island, Butterfly Beach
Cost: INR 1000 – INR 2500 per session
10. Speed Boat Rides – High Speed Fun
If you are hungry for speed, take a speedboat ride for an adrenaline rush over the ocean, ideal for adventure seekers and families.
- Best Places: Aguada Beach, Calangute Beach
- Price: INR 1000 – INR 3000 per trip
Safety Precautions for Water Sports in Goa
Before venturing out to enjoy these activities, keep the following safety precautions in mind:
- Wear a life jacket throughout.
- Listen to the expert advice.
- Avoid water sports during high tides or unfavorable weather conditions.
- Utilize licensed operators for a safe experience.
- Screen for any medical condition before engaging in high-impact sports.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Is it safe to engage in water games in Goa during September?
Yes, it is generally safe as the monsoon withdraws and weather gets better. Nevertheless, always ask local operators about sea conditions before employing any water sport.
What are the best water sport beaches in Goa?
Baga Beach, Candolim Beach, Calangute Beach, and Sinquerim Beach are the most popular, with numerous water games and professional guidance.
What do I wear to take part in water sports in Goa?
Wear comfortable swim or sports clothing that dries easily. Avoid loose clothing or jewelry that can get lost in the water.
Are water sports expensive in Goa?
Rates vary based on the activity, with affordable value-for-money water games like banana boat rides and kayaking and high-end activities like flyboarding and scuba diving being pricier.
Can non-swimmers engage in water games in Goa?
Yes! All activities like parasailing, banana boat rides, and jet skiing do not necessarily require swimming skills as life jackets and professional overseers are provided.
